The Photography Intern will have the opportunity to gain practical experience in the field of photography by assisting the Creative Director, photographers, and social teams to execute unique, brand-aligned concepts. This internship is designed to provide exposure to different aspects of photography, from shooting and editing to assisting with creative concepts and project coordination.

Key Responsibilities

  • Support the team with set builds, including equipment setup/breakdown
  • Assist with general maintenance of the photo studio
  • Participate in flat lay photography for e-commerce, as well as on-figure and elevated flat lay shoots
  • Assist team in organizing and maintaining studio standards.

Qualifications

  • Junior, Senior, or recent graduate with a solid academic record pursuing a 4-year degree in Photography
  • Some knowledge of Canon EOS, Profoto gear, Photoshop, Bridge, Capture One Pro, Lightroom, Premier, and Mac OS X
  • Some digital photography, studio lighting, and file management skills
  • Positive attitude and willingness to learn
  • Excellent communication skills; ability to thrive in a team environment
  • Proficiency in Microsoft Excel, Powerpoint & Word
  • Ability to lift 30 lbs.
